Hello all! Hmmm not many people seem to like this... This is not a trick photo. It is just using the 45mm 2.8 TS-E lens creatively. There is no fake blur or Photoshop tricks. Trust me, I have a lot of fast lenses, and I don't need fake blur. You should all learn a bit about tilt shift lenses before commenting on things you don't understand. The 45mm TS-E has more selective focus power than the 85mm 1.2L II. And, she does not look any larger than she would have with a normal 50mm lens.. gees.
